Background technology
Machine-building producer is in the process of carrying out mechanical workpieces, when particularly processing the high mechanical workpieces of some precision requirement, needs oil cools it, like this, inevitably having a large amount of cooling oils is then adhered on the iron filings that produce in mechanical processing process, affect the recycling of cold oil, so just, production cost can be increased, in prior art, although through plastic crate control oil, owing to controlling oily limited time, a large amount of cold oils, still enter in iron filings pond, cause unnecessary waste; In addition, in cleaning iron filings process, the existence due to cold oil often causes on ground pollutes, and has had a strong impact on production environment, and easy initiation fire; Therefore, the separation of iron crumb rotating cylinder that a kind of structure is simple, the recycling of iron filings is convenient, operating efficiency is high is provided to be very important.
Summary of the invention
The purpose of this utility model is to overcome the deficiencies in the prior art, and provides the separation of iron crumb rotating cylinder that a kind of structure is simple, the recycling of iron filings is convenient, operating efficiency is high.
The purpose of this utility model is achieved in that a kind of separation of iron crumb, it comprises base, the upper surface of described base is fixedly installed columniform cylindrical shell, at the bottom of the below of described cylindrical shell is provided with tin, at the bottom of described cylinder, the center of upper surface is provided with brace table, the center of described brace table is provided with through hole, rotating shaft is provided with in described through hole, there is turntable on the top of described rotating shaft by spline joint, the upper surface of described turntable is fixedly connected with columniform inner core, the barrel of described inner core is provided with circular hole, the lower end of described rotating shaft is provided with driven pulley, described driven pulley is connected with driving pulley by driving-belt, described driving pulley is arranged on the output shaft of motor, described cylindrical shell is provided with flowline near the position of bottom, the top of described cylindrical shell is provided with cover.
Described circular hole is uniformly distributed on inner core side.
The diameter of described circular hole is 0.2cm-0.5cm.
Described motor is variable-frequency motor.
Described cylindrical shell is connected by snap close with between cover.
Be integrated with cylindrical shell and brace table at the bottom of described cylinder.
Angle at the bottom of described cylinder and between horizontal plane is 5 °-10 °.
The beneficial effects of the utility model: the utility model in use, the iron filings being stained with abandoned oil are put into the inner core of rotating cylinder, by snap close, cover and cylindrical shell are fixed, then tape handler driven rotary platform and inner core High Rotation Speed is passed through by motor, by the effect of centrifugal force, the abandoned oil in iron filings is thrown away from the circular hole inner core barrel, then at the bottom of flowing to tin along the inwall of cylindrical shell, and through flowline, isolated abandoned oil is discharged rotating cylinder; Cover can prevent the iron filings in inner core from above inner core, throwing away rotating cylinder under the influence of centrifugal force, accidentally injures operating personnel near thick bamboo tube; In the utility model, motor drives inner cylinder rotating by tape handler, and its structure is simple, stable drive, can cushion absorbing, can transmit power between large distance between axles and multiaxis, and it is cheap, do not need lubrication, safeguard easily; The utility model has the advantage that structure is simple, with low cost, the recycling of iron filings convenient, operating efficiency is high.
